Unleashing Talent: Why the O Visa Is Your Gateway to the United States



The O visa category is a unique opportunity for individuals who have demonstrated extraordinary abilities or achievements in fields such as science, arts, education, business, or athletics. This specialized visa offers distinct advantages tailored to exceptional talents, making it an attractive choice for those seeking professional opportunities in the United States.


Who Can Apply for an O Visa?

The O visa is open to individuals who have achieved extraordinary success or recognition in their field of expertise. This includes professionals, researchers, artists, athletes, and business leaders who have gained national or international acclaim for their work. There is no specific educational requirement for the O visa, but applicants must provide comprehensive documentation that proves their extraordinary ability or achievement.


Advantages of the O Visa

One major advantage of the O visa is its flexibility. Unlike the H-1B visa, the O visa does not have a numerical cap or a lottery system, allowing for more opportunities. Moreover, O visa holders can work for multiple employers in the U.S., as long as each job is within their area of extraordinary ability. The O visa also allows accompanying family members to join the visa holder in the U.S.


The O Visa Application Process

To obtain an O visa, applicants need to submit Form I-129, Petition for Nonimmigrant Worker, to U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S). They must also provide a wealth of documentation demonstrating their extraordinary ability or achievement, such as awards, recognitions, publications, or testimonials from experts in their field. If the petition is approved, the applicant can then apply for the O visa at a U.S. consulate or embassy.


O Visa

One of the standout features of the O visa is its allowance for "dual intent." This means that O visa holders can pursue permanent residency (a green card) without jeopardizing their current visa status. This flexibility is advantageous for those who may wish to eventually settle permanently in the U.S.
